What is Copy Paste Income About?

Copy Paste Income is all about, as Ewen Chia suggests it, a system for creating an on the web income by copy-pasting simple text.

He says when you can certainly do this, you can make $3,053.68 without the experience or skills in online marketing.

Based on the owner, you can use this system once, and just allow it run using autopilot when you watch a film or head out in the park along with your kids.

It is a perfect business, wouldn't you agree?

Essentially, this program is about affiliate marketing. And indeed, this kind of online business model allows you to create a passive income. You can also put it on autopilot at one point.

However, it would be totally unrealistic to anticipate such huge earnings, such a few days, and in ways that Ewen promises.

The problem with the Copy Paste Income system is mainly in the way Ewen Chia is advertising it. The sales page you've seen earlier is saturated in claims about getting rich quickly, that will be something everyone is after.

Nevertheless, the dog owner knows this, and he plays on your desire to do so.

But in reality, the system is significantly more complicated than that, and most of all, getting rich quickly online is a fantasy!

You have to invest plenty of time to make money. Expecting fast results as it's been promised by Ewen is childish, at least.
